Intense dark purple color. A slight anise aroma at first, which then transiJons into blueberry, tobacco, and spice. The tannins are so_, round, and mouth filling. The acid is well balanced, enough is there to have this wine age for 10+ years.
This Cabernet was fermented in closed top tanks at a mild temperature. The goal was to achieve a restrained lively Napa Valley Cabernet. Minimal intervention was taken during the fermentation (via inoculation) and once the desired tannin level was reached it was pressed. Pressing this wine around 5 Brix made for a lighter more focused Napa Valley Cabernet, which is in dark contrast to the vast majority of wines coming out of The Oak-Knoll District. Wine was aged in 100% neutral French oak barrels for 8 months.
Oak Knoll District lies at the southern end of Napa Valley where the growing season is longer. The two sustainably farmed sites that were selected for this wine are young vineyards coming into their own. The deep soils are made up of fine, gravelly clay loam on the valley floor.
